Activity of classical and alternative pathways of complement in preterm and small for gestational age infants

Low birth weight infants show impaired complement activity, particularly preterm infants. However, intrauterine growth restriction does not impact complement development, which progresses with gestational age.

Background:

  • Complement system activity is crucial for immune defense.
  • Low birth weight infants are at increased risk for infections due to immature immune systems.
  • Understanding complement development in neonates is vital for assessing immune competence.

Purpose of the Study:

  • To compare complement activity in low birth weight infants based on gestational age.
  • To investigate the influence of birth weight and gestational age on complement development.
  • To assess complement pathway function in appropriate for gestational age versus small for gestational age infants.

Main Methods:

  • Assessed complement activity using CH50 and kinetics (tH50) for classical and alternative pathways.
  • Measured levels of complement C3 and Factor B.
  • Compared complement parameters between small for gestational age and appropriate for gestational age low birth weight infants, and adult controls.

Main Results:

  • Small for gestational age infants exhibited significantly higher complement activity (CH50, tH50, C3, Factor B) than appropriate for gestational age infants.
  • All measured complement parameters were significantly lower in low birth weight infants compared to adults.
  • Complement levels correlated strongly with gestational age, with classical and alternative pathway activities showing similar developmental patterns.

Conclusions:

  • Low birth weight infants, especially preterm infants, possess a significant deficit in complement activity.
  • Complement factor levels increase progressively with gestational age.
  • Intrauterine growth restriction does not impede complement system development, which is primarily driven by gestational age.
